Dimensions and Capacity of 30 Feet Containers
A 30 feet container mostly is available in 2 types: standard and high cube. Below, you will find a table showcasing the dimensions and capabilities for both types.
Container TypeLength (Feet)Width (Feet)Height (Feet)Internal Volume (Cubic Feet)Max Payload (lbs)Standard3088.51,84551,000High Cube3089.51,98851,000Advantages of Using a 30 Feet Container
Picking a 30 feet container for shipping or storage purposes offers several benefits:
Increased Storage Capacity: With its length, it offers ample area for bigger products or more products, lowering the variety of trips required for transport.Versatile Applications: These containers can cater to different requirements, from building websites to long-term storage services.Cost-effectiveness: Compared to smaller sized containers, a 30 feet container can be more cost-effective in bulk transportation, reducing the total shipping costs.Movement: As with all shipping containers, they can be easily transferred via truck, train, or ship, making logistics smooth.Security: Containers are created with strong materials and locking systems, making sure the security of goods saved within.Adjustable: They can be customized to match particular requirements, such as refrigeration for food items or ventilation for air flow.Common Uses of 30 Feet Containers
Given their size and flexibility, 30 feet containers have various applications. Here's a list of typical usages:
Residential Storage: Ideal for homeowners requiring additional area during restorations or relocations.Building Sites: Used for keeping tools, equipment, and products firmly.Business Shipping: Suitable for shipping bulk goods and industrial materials.Occasion Management: Used as short-term storage solutions throughout big events or wedding events.Retail: Emerging as pop-up stores or portable retail areas.Short-term Housing: They can be transformed into living quarters for employees in remote areas.Disaster Relief: Serving as mobile units for aid circulation after natural disasters.FAQs about 30 Feet Containers1. What products can be stored in a 30 feet container?
A 30 feet container can save a large range of products, consisting of furnishings, building devices, automobiles, retail items, and even boats, depending upon the setup.
2. Just how much does a 30 feet container weigh?
The weight of a 30 feet container varies based on its type (standard or high cube) but generally varies from 4,000 to 8,000 pounds when empty. The optimum payload capacity is about 51,000 pounds, which consists of cargo weight.
3. Can a 30 feet container be shipped overseas?
Yes, a 30 feet container is appropriate for international shipping. However, extra factors to consider such as shipping regulations and customizeds clearance must be taken into consideration.
4. For how long can I lease a 30 feet container?
Rental durations can vary widely based upon the rental company. Some business might offer short-term rentals beginning with a day to longer-term contracts covering months or years.
5. Exist insulation alternatives available?
Yes, many business offer insulated versions of 30 feet containers that help manage temperature, making them ideal for disposable goods.
6. How can I personalize a 30 feet container?
Customized modifications may consist of adding windows, doors, air conditioning systems, insulation, and electric outlets, depending upon your particular requirements.
